The ISCN…“Founded in 2007, the ISCN is a global forum

for leading universities to exchange ideas and best practices for integrating sustainability into campus operations, research and teaching.”

ISCN-GULF Sustainable Campus CharterShared principles, individual targets (similar UN Global Compact)

ISCN 2015

3 shared principles on individual targets that each member school sets against theseAccountability by members reporting regularly and publicly on progressProvides a basis for benchmarkingAllows for cross-referencing with other frameworks and standards (e.g. GRI, ISO, etc.)Developed and disseminated with the WEF’s Global University Leaders Forum

Guidelines for specific topics under each principle (aligned with GRI, AASHE STARS)

Principle 1Building and their

sustainability impacts

Principle 2Campus-wide planning and

target setting

Principle 3Integration of research, teaching, facilities, and

outreach

ISCN 2015

• Resource use (energy, water and materials)• Waste, recycling, and local emissions

• Sustainability of current research/IT facilities• Users and accessibility• Building design aspects

• Food purchasing• Social inclusion (diversity) and protection• Land use and biodiversity impacts

• Institution-wide carbon emissions• Master planning and strategic sustainability plans• Transportation

• Coursework integration• Social program integration

• Research/education on future sustainable research/IT facilities• Sustainability commitments and resources

Inspiration and formal endorsement Can be used informally as inspiration in developing campus sustainability programs

Formal endorsement requires signature by President or Vice-Chancellor

Charter endorsement establishes membership of the school in the ISCN
